You should be able to zip up your $USER_HOME/.m2 directory and expand
it in the same location when you get home. We've also done this for
you if you'd like to try download all the dependencies at once:

https://appfuse.dev.java.net/files/documents/1397/58379/appfuse-2.0-m5-dependencies.zip

Instructions: Unzip to your ~/.m2/repository directory and use AppFuse offline
